Transaction 86a67973b8dba1c6b9074102c113003e66ccd50f590267990e5354f33b7af43b
1 Input
1 Output
-
86a67973b8dba1c6b9074102c113003e66ccd50f590267990e5354f33b7af43b:0
- value
- 2782288
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2742ff30edfcd5b2db57a3bf6fbe3ade8177e53
- address
- bc1qkf6zlucwmlx4ktd40gald7lr4h5pwljnp7x3eu